What are the duties of a sweeper?

A sweeper is responsible for cleaning floors, hallways, and other surfaces using brooms, mops, or cleaning equipment. They may also collect trash, maintain cleaning supplies, and ensure the cleanliness of the environment, often working in commercial or residential settings. Basic knowledge of cleaning tools and safety procedures is typically required.

How do you become a sweeper?

To become a sweeper, you typically need a high school diploma or equivalent and physical stamina for cleaning tasks. Gaining experience in cleaning or custodial work can improve job prospects, and some employers may require background checks or safety training. On-the-job training is common, and familiarity with cleaning tools and safety procedures is beneficial.

What are the typical work shifts and environments for a Sweeper position?

Sweepers often work early morning, daytime, or evening shifts depending on the employer and setting, such as offices, warehouses, factories, or public spaces. The work is primarily performed indoors, but outdoor assignments like parking lot or facility perimeter sweeping are also common. Teams may be small or individual, but coordination with building management, maintenance staff, or supervisors is expected. Being adaptable to various environments and schedules can help you succeed in this role. What is a Sweeper job?

A Sweeper is responsible for maintaining cleanliness in public or private spaces by sweeping, mopping, and disposing of waste. They work in various settings such as streets, offices, factories, and schools. Their duties may also include operating cleaning equipment, emptying trash bins, and ensuring walkways remain clear of debris. Sweepers play a crucial role in promoting hygiene and safety in their assigned areas.

Job Summary:

SCA is seeking a dependable and experienced Lead Non-CDL Driver to operate an Air Sweeper Truck and oversee night shift operations. This role ensures route efficiency, supports team members with route coordination, and delivers prompt, high-quality service to a variety of clients including parking lot owners, contractors, municipalities, and construction sites. The ideal candidate will be safety-focused, proactive, and committed to maintaining cleanliness standards while fostering a team-oriented work environment.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Operate an Air Sweeper Truck to remove debris such as asphalt, concrete millings, mud, and general waste
  • Conduct daily pre- and post-trip inspections of the sweeper and perform minor mechanical checks
  • Wear and enforce proper PPE use for yourself and team members
  • Review and manage scheduled routes; proactively ask questions or clarify details as needed
  • Safely and efficiently complete jobs within scheduled timeframes
  • Maintain quality of service and adherence to route instructions
  • Validate completed work through required documentation and sweep validation procedures
  • Refuel truck at the end of the shift prior to returning to the shop
  • Monitor and report equipment issues, safety concerns, or near-miss incidents immediately
  • Lead by example in adhering to safety and operational procedures
  • Perform additional duties as assigned by management
